Garfield++ v1r0
A toolkit for the detailed simulation of particle detectors based on ionisation measurement in gases and semiconductors
|
This is the complete list of members for Heed::GasDef, including all inherited members.
A_mean(void) const | Heed::AtomMixDef | inline |
atom(void) const | Heed::AtomMixDef | inline |
atom(long n) const | Heed::AtomMixDef | inline |
AtomMixDef(void) | Heed::AtomMixDef | inline |
AtomMixDef(long fqatom, const DynLinArr< String > &fatom_not, const DynLinArr< double > &fweight_quan) | Heed::AtomMixDef | |
AtomMixDef(long fqatom, const DynLinArr< String > &fatom_not, const DynLinArr< long > &fweight_quan) | Heed::AtomMixDef | |
AtomMixDef(const String &fatom_not) | Heed::AtomMixDef | |
AtomMixDef(const String &fatom_not1, double fweight_quan1, const String &fatom_not2, double fweight_quan2) | Heed::AtomMixDef | |
AtomMixDef(const String &fatom_not1, double fweight_quan1, const String &fatom_not2, double fweight_quan2, const String &fatom_not3, double fweight_quan3) | Heed::AtomMixDef | |
AtomMixDef(const String &fatom_not1, double fweight_quan1, const String &fatom_not2, double fweight_quan2, const String &fatom_not3, double fweight_quan3, const String &fatom_not4, double fweight_quan4) | Heed::AtomMixDef | |
density(void) const | Heed::MatterDef | inline |
GasDef(void) | Heed::GasDef | |
GasDef(const String &fname, const String &fnotation, long fqmolec, const DynLinArr< String > &fmolec_not, const DynLinArr< double > &fweight_quan_molec, double fpressure, double ftemperature, double fdensity=-1.0) | Heed::GasDef | |
GasDef(const String &fname, const String &fnotation, long fqmolec, const DynLinArr< String > &fmolec_not, const DynLinArr< double > &fweight_volume_molec, double fpressure, double ftemperature, int s1, int s2) | Heed::GasDef | |
GasDef(const String &fname, const String &fnotation, const String &fmolec_not, double fpressure, double ftemperature, double fdensity=-1.0) | Heed::GasDef | |
GasDef(const String &fname, const String &fnotation, const String &fmolec_not, double fpressure, double ftemperature, int s1, int s2) | Heed::GasDef | |
GasDef(const String &fname, const String &fnotation, const String &fmolec_not1, double fweight_quan_molec1, const String &fmolec_not2, double fweight_quan_molec2, double fpressure, double ftemperature, double fdensity=-1.0) | Heed::GasDef | |
GasDef(const String &fname, const String &fnotation, const String &fmolec_not1, double fweight_volume_molec1, const String &fmolec_not2, double fweight_volume_molec2, double fpressure, double ftemperature, int s1, int s2) | Heed::GasDef | |
GasDef(const String &fname, const String &fnotation, const String &fmolec_not1, double fweight_quan_molec1, const String &fmolec_not2, double fweight_quan_molec2, const String &fmolec_not3, double fweight_quan_molec3, double fpressure, double ftemperature, double fdensity=-1.0) | Heed::GasDef | |
GasDef(const String &fname, const String &fnotation, const String &fmolec_not1, double fweight_volume_molec1, const String &fmolec_not2, double fweight_volume_molec2, const String &fmolec_not3, double fweight_volume_molec3, double fpressure, double ftemperature, int s1, int s2) | Heed::GasDef | |
GasDef(const String &fname, const String &fnotation, const GasDef &gd, double fpressure, double ftemperature, double fdensity=-1.0) | Heed::GasDef | |
get_const_logbook(void) | Heed::MatterDef | static |
get_logbook(void) | Heed::MatterDef | static |
get_MatterDef(const String &fnotation) | Heed::MatterDef | static |
I_eff(void) const | Heed::MatterDef | inline |
inv_A_mean(void) const | Heed::AtomMixDef | inline |
macro_copy_total(GasDef) | Heed::GasDef | |
Heed::MatterDef::macro_copy_total(MatterDef) | Heed::MatterDef | |
MatterDef(void) | Heed::MatterDef | |
MatterDef(const String &fname, const String &fnotation, long fqatom, const DynLinArr< String > &fatom_not, const DynLinArr< double > &fweight_quan, double fdensity, double ftemperature) | Heed::MatterDef | |
MatterDef(const String &fname, const String &fnotation, const String &fatom_not, double fdensity, double ftemperature) | Heed::MatterDef | |
MatterDef(const String &fname, const String &fnotation, const String &fatom_not1, double fweight_quan1, const String &fatom_not2, double fweight_quan2, double fdensity, double ftemperature) | Heed::MatterDef | |
MatterDef(const String &fname, const String &fnotation, const String &fatom_not1, double fweight_quan1, const String &fatom_not2, double fweight_quan2, const String &fatom_not3, double fweight_quan3, double fdensity, double ftemperature) | Heed::MatterDef | |
mean_ratio_Z_to_A(void) const | Heed::AtomMixDef | inline |
molec(void) const | Heed::GasDef | inline |
molec(long n) const | Heed::GasDef | inline |
name(void) const | Heed::MatterDef | inline |
notation(void) const | Heed::MatterDef | inline |
NumberOfElectronsInGram(void) const | Heed::AtomMixDef | inline |
pressure(void) const | Heed::GasDef | inline |
print(std::ostream &file, int l=0) const | Heed::GasDef | virtual |
printall(std::ostream &file) | Heed::MatterDef | static |
qatom(void) const | Heed::AtomMixDef | inline |
qmolec(void) const | Heed::GasDef | inline |
temperature(void) const | Heed::MatterDef | inline |
verify(void) | Heed::MatterDef | |
verify(const String &fname, const String &fnotation) | Heed::MatterDef | static |
weight_mass(void) const | Heed::AtomMixDef | inline |
weight_mass(long n) const | Heed::AtomMixDef | inline |
weight_mass_molec(void) const | Heed::GasDef | inline |
weight_mass_molec(long n) const | Heed::GasDef | inline |
weight_quan(void) const | Heed::AtomMixDef | inline |
weight_quan(long n) const | Heed::AtomMixDef | inline |
weight_quan_molec(void) const | Heed::GasDef | inline |
weight_quan_molec(long n) const | Heed::GasDef | inline |
Z_mean(void) const | Heed::AtomMixDef | inline |
Z_mean_molec(void) const | Heed::GasDef | |
~MatterDef() | Heed::MatterDef |